The country's first seaplane service, operated by SpiceJet's subsidiary Spice Shuttle, has already received 3,000 bookings. This comes after the service was officially inaugurated by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, who took the maiden flight from Statue of Unity in Kevadia to Sabarmati Riverfront in Ahmedabad.Managing director of the airlines, Ajay Singh, on Saturday addressed the reporters and apprised about the bookings and further hailed PM Modi for encouraging the airline to start the flight. He further said that 30 percent of the seats will be priced at Rs 1,500 under the UDAN scheme and further asserted this flight to be a special experience as it would fly at low altitudes from where the surrounding beauty can be seen near the Statue of Unity.
